QMB 3200 Final Test Questions and Verified
Answers (Graded A+)
• A simple random sample of size n from an infinite population of size N is to be
selected. Each possible sample should have -✓✓the same probability of being
selected
• Which of the following statements regarding the sampling distribution of sample
means is incorrect? -✓✓The standard deviation of the sampling distribution is the
standard deviation of the population.
• A simple random sample of size n from an infinite population is a sample
selected such that -✓✓each element is selected independently and is selected from
the same population
• The fact that the sampling distribution of sample means can be approximated by a
normal probability distribution whenever the sample size becomes large is based
on the -✓✓central limit theorem.
• Cluster sampling is -✓✓a probability sampling method.
• The central limit theorem states that -✓✓if the sample size n is large, then the
sampling distribution of the sample mean can be approximated by a normal
distribution.
• The value of the _____ is used to estimate the value of the population parameter -
✓✓sample statistic
• The sampling distribution of is the -✓✓probability distribution of all possible
values of the sample proportion.
• Which of the following is not a symbol for a parameter? -✓✓S.
• The sample statistic characteristic s is the point estimator of -✓✓σ..
• The distribution of values taken by a statistic in all possible samples of the same
size from the same population is called a -✓✓sampling distribution.
,• Which of the following is a point estimator? -✓✓S.
• As a rule of thumb, the sampling distribution of the sample proportion can be
approximated by a normal probability distribution when -✓✓n(1 - p) ≥ 5 and np ≥
5.
• A sample of 92 observations is taken from an infinite population. The sampling
distribution of is approximately -✓✓normal because of the central limit theorem.
• The central limit theorem is important in Statistics because it enables reasonably
accurate probabilities to be determined for events involving the sample average -
✓✓when the sample size is large regardless of the distribution of the variable.
• The distribution of values taken by a statistic in all possible samples of the same
size from the same population is the sampling distribution of -✓✓The sample
• Which of these best describes a sampling distribution of a statistic? -✓✓It is the
distribution of all of the statistics calculated from all possible samples of the same
sample size.
• The probability distribution of all possible values of the sample proportion is the -
✓✓sampling distribution of p.
• For a fixed confidence level and population standard deviation, if we would like
to cut our margin of error in half, we should take a sample size that is -✓✓four
times as large as the original sample size.
• We can reduce the margin of error in an interval estimate of p by doing any of the
following except -✓✓increasing the planning value p* to .5.
• When computing the sample size needed to estimate a proportion within a given
margin of error for a specific confidence level, what planning value of p should be
used when no estimate of p is available? -✓✓0.50
• A statistics teacher started class one day by drawing the names of 10 students out
of a hat and asked them to do as many pushups as they could. The 10 randomly
selected students averaged 15 pushups per person with a standard deviation of 9
, pushups. Suppose the distribution of the population of number of pushups that can
be done is approximately normal. Which of the following statements is true? -
✓✓A t distribution should be used because σ is unknown.
• The z value for a 99% confidence interval estimation is -✓✓2.58
• In an interval estimation for a proportion of a population, the critical value of z at
99% confidence is -✓✓2.576.
• In interval estimation, as the sample size becomes larger, the interval estimate -
✓✓becomes narrower.In general, higher confidence levels provide larger
confidence intervals.
• One way to have high confidence and a small margin of error is to -✓✓increase
the sample size.
• From a population that is normally distributed, a sample of 30 elements is
selected and the standard deviation of the sample is computed. For the interval
estimation of μ, the proper distribution to use is the -✓✓t distribution with 29
degrees of freedom.
• As the number of degrees of freedom for a t distribution increases, the difference
between the t distribution and the standard normal distribution -✓✓becomes
smaller.
• The value added and subtracted from a point estimate in order to develop an
interval estimate of the population parameter is known as the -✓✓margin of error.
• What is the symbol for the population mean? If the population follows a normal
distribution, the confidence interval is _____ and can be used for any sample size.
If the population does not follow a normal distribution, the confidence interval will
be _____. Which of the following choices correctly complete this statement? -
✓✓exact; approximate.
• The t value for a 99% confidence interval estimation based upon a sample of size
10 is -✓✓3.250.
